Can dogs eat Beef aorta (hatsumoto)?

Beef aorta (hatsumoto)(牛ハツモト)

Safe to feed

The blood vessels connecting to the heart. Low in fat, with a crunchy texture.

What kind of food is this?

The thick blood vessels connecting to the heart. Fat is low, and protein is the main component.

It is springy and crunchy, with plenty of chew.

If bought from a supermarket or anywhere selling for the human table, cook it through to the center before serving. If sold as raw food for dogs, follow that product's instructions.
